LOOKING FOR (WANTED): Black on Black (Maybe Silver with Black Interior) 96 or 97 Twin Turbo with HIGHER MILES that has been well maintained. Not looking for a track car. Top End work, new clutch, accumulator and slave work is preferred. Any upgrades are fine. The car must be free of accidents and paint work. Spray overs may be acceptable. Looking to purchase for $45,000 to $55,000 for your higher mileage turbo. Just sold my 97 lower mileage turbo and now want a higher mileage (over 45,000 miles) daily driver I can have fun with. If your tired of dealing with the career porsche wanna be owner's than contact me for a swift cash deal. I will require a PPI with compression test numbers and leakdown numbers. Under no circumstances will I think of buying your Turbo without those two tests, so be prepared to produce the results. Thanks for your help. Doug,

Rufus had 86,000 miles and was in great shape. However, as a condition of extending a warranty, Ruf insisted upon a total rebuild, including main/rod bearings, oil pump, chains, NEW heads, lifters... a total rebuild of the engine. I bought Rufus with 98k mikes. I couldn't be happier.
